  1. The base radius and height of a cone are doubled. The ratio of the new volume to original volume is ?
    1. 8 : 7
    2. 8 : 3
    3. 8 : 1
    4. 8 : 5
Correct Option: C

Let original radius = r and height = h
Original volume = (1/3)πr2h
New radius = 2r and new height = 2h
∴ New volume = 1/3 x π(2r)2 x 2h = 8/3πr2h
Required ratio = 8/3πr2h : 1/3πr2h = 8 : 1
